I think it is accurate to say that Ped State's arrival on the scene has played a huge part in the demise of UM and MSU as much as growing parity in college hockey. Ped State's mega bucks and glitzy arena made a huge splash. Union of all schools (note: No scholarships) won a national title a few years ago and once down trodden (and small private school) Providence has won one as well. This is why the Big 14 schools pushed lowering the maximum age for freshman so that smaller schools can't level the playing field by recruiting older players. The big "old money" schools no longer dominate. Kids have options.

I believe the fact that hockey in the US has growen by leaps and bound's not only in numbers but in quality of players as well as more and more international players coming has helped even the field somewhat. you have to broaden your field out of more than the traditional places as far as recruiting goes. California Flordia Texas etc are producing strong players now a days, Andy has his Canadian root as well as roots in Europe , L.A. St Louis etc he needs to keep using those roots to keep finding the talent we need to compete in the NCHC which is by far the strongest in NCaa hockey. The one down fall we have is the facility, i know when Penn state was trying to recruit my kid the first thing they sent was video,s of there new arena workout facilities etc , UND , BC ,UMD, etc were using their facilities as one of their main recruting tools.They also use the strong players they have as tools to help recruit so if we keep doing well we need to do the same .
